The thickness of kitchen worktops typically ranges from 12 mm to 100mm, with 30 mm being a common choice. The thickness you choose depends on factors such as the material used, your design preferences and the structural requirements of your kitchen cabinets. Thicker worktops tend to have a more substantial appearance and solid surface and may offer increased durability and longevity.

The maintenance depends on the material used. However, general maintenance tips may include:

  • Regular Cleaning: Wipe down the worktops with a mild soap and water solution to remove dirt and spills.
  •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Avoid abrasive or acidic cleaners that may damage the surface of the worktop.
  • Use Cutting Boards: To prevent scratches and damage, always use cutting boards or chopping blocks when preparing food.
  • Sealants: Some worktop materials may require periodic sealing to maintain their appearance and durability.
  • Follow Manufacturer’s Guidelines: Follow any specific care instructions provided by the manufacturer for optimal maintenance.

Granite worktops offer numerous benefits, including exceptional durability and resistance to heat, scratches and stains. Their natural beauty and unique patterns add a touch of luxury and elegance to any kitchen.

Additionally, granite is a low-maintenance material that, when properly sealed, provides a hygienic surface for food preparation.

Laminate worktops are a cost-effective and low-maintenance alternative to solid wood worktops. They are highly durable, resistant to stains, scratches, and heat, and require less upkeep as they don’t need regular sealing or oiling.

They are also easier and quicker to install, more hygienic due to their non-porous surface, and provide a consistent appearance without the natural variations found in wood.
